Indications & Usage
Uses Temporarily relieves:
- cough as may occur with cold or inhaled irritants
- ocassional minor irritations and sore throat
Warnings
Warnings
Sore throat warning: if sore throat is severe, persists for more than 2 days, is accompanied or followed by fever, headache, rash, swealing, nausea, or vomiting, consult a doctor promptly. If sore mouth symptoms do not improve in 7 days, see your dentist or doctor promptly. These symptons may be serious.
Otc - Ask Doctor
Ask a doctor before use if you have
persistent or chronic cough such as occurs with smoking, asthma, or emphysema
cough accompanied by excessvie phlegm (mucus)
Otc - Stop Use
Stop use and consult doctor if
- cough persists for more than 7 days, tends to recur, or is accompanied by fever, rash, or persistent headache. These could be signs of a serious condition.
- sore throat is severe, or irritation, pain or redness last or worsens
- sore mouth does not improve in 7 days

Dosage & Administration
Directions
- Adults and children 5 years and over: allow 1 drop to dissolve slowly in mouth. May be repeated every two hours as necessary or as directed by a doctor.
- Children under 5 years: ask a doctor
Other Safety Information
Other information
- 6 calories per drop
- May be useful for diabetics on the advise of a doctor
- Excessive consumption may cause laxative effect
